#b36868 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b36868 is composed of 70.2% red, 40.8% green and 40.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 41.9% magenta, 41.9% yellow and 29.8% black. It has a hue angle of 0 degrees, a saturation of 33% and a lightness of 55.5%. #b36868 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ffd0d0 with #670000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6666.

#b36868 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b36868 has RGB values of R:179, G:104, B:104 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.42, Y:0.42, K:0.3. Its decimal value is 11757672.

Shades and Tints of #b36868
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060303 is the darkest color, while #fbf8f8 is the lightest one.
